// RECONNECT_BACKOFF_CEILING_MS exists because of a reconnect storm in the
// Bramleaf gateway: clients retried websockets with no upper bound, doubling
// until timers overflowed and reconnects fired instantly. Do not lower this
// without reading the incident writeup. The fix was validated against the
// build identified by the token below.

session token of kahog-bahif = htk9_f63daec35

Quick heads-up on Pinwheel UI versioning: we cut a minor release every sprint, and anything touching component props needs a changeset file in the PR. No changeset, no merge — the bot will nag you. Majors are rare and go through the design council first. The full policy, with examples of what counts as breaking, lives on the internal page below.

wiki page, bahip-yahip: https://grafana.qirvanlabs.corp/browse/display/projects/cc3a1b9dbfc9

**Wellness Room — Booking**

The Fernhollow wellness room (2.08) is bookable in 30-minute slots via the facilities calendar. Max one slot per person per day. Leave the room tidy; report any issues to the duty officer. Lights and heating reset automatically. Bookings outside core hours need prior approval. Enter using the door code below.

staff pass of baweg-bawep = bdg-AIU-1

**Ticket: Autocomplete index crawling, plugin connections timing out**

Hey plugin folks — we know several of you are seeing connection failures when your Quillbox extensions hit the suggest endpoint. Root cause: the autocomplete index on Fernwick's staging cluster is rebuilding way slower than expected, and queries pile up until the pool exhausts. We've bumped the pool size and added a 5s statement timeout as a stopgap. If you want to reproduce against the staging replica yourself, connect using the following.

database URL for bahop-yagep: mssql://sildor_svc:35ha7jz@db-fb6d.nelvrodyn.example:5432/casath

**Postmortem timeline — Farelight pricing experiment**

14:22 — On-call paged after checkout conversions dropped sharply on the Farelight platform. Investigation showed the ticket-pricing experiment had begun serving the treatment price to 100% of traffic instead of the intended 10% split, due to a misconfigured rollout flag pushed earlier that afternoon. Experiment was halted at 14:41 and prices reverted. The deploy responsible was identified by the token recorded below.

session token of fadug-hahap = htk3_554